Conditions at Coffee Bay in June

June: Peak Season Kicks In

June is the apex of the Coffee Bay year. The average swell height clocks in at 2.1m (7ft), and the period peaks at 11.7s - proper long-period groundswell. The dominance of S (18.5%) and SSW (22.4%) in the swell rose reflects the furious westerly storm track of the Southern Ocean, but as that energy approaches the Wild Coast it refracts into the bay, bringing plenty of SSE (11%), SE (8.5%), and E (7%) swell too. Combine that with a 46% offshore wind frequency - by far the highest of the year - and you have a recipe for powerful, hollow, clean waves. Water temperatures drop to 21.6°C and air temps to 19.3°C, so it's time to break out a 3/2 wetsuit. Precipitation is at its annual minimum (0.89 mm/day), meaning stable high pressure often sets the tone between frontal pulses. For the experienced surfer, this is Coffee Bay at its raw, dynamic best.
